Meteoroid Showers Help Build Moon's Wispy Atmosphere

Thursday, December 17, 2015 - 11:22 in Astronomy & Space

A new study shows that meteoroid showers increase the density of the moon's extremely thin atmosphere, which could provide clues about the satellite's history, and the history of bodies with similarly thin air.
